Understanding AI's Predictive Capabilities

AI utilizes machine learning algorithms to process historical data and identify patterns associated with disasters, such as floods, earthquakes, and hurricanes. By employing predictive analytics, infrastructure systems can discern potential threats based on weather patterns, seismic activity, and other relevant indicators. For instance, AI systems in Indonesia can leverage local data to develop tailored predictions, providing cities like Jakarta and Surabaya with actionable insights to enhance their resilience.

Implementing AI in Infrastructure Management

Effective implementation of AI technology in infrastructure management involves integrating smart solutions into existing frameworks. This includes deploying sensors and IoT devices that feed real-time data into AI systems, allowing for immediate analysis and response. As the ASEAN region continues to develop, cities can adopt these technologies to better prepare for natural disasters.

Examples of Successful AI Integration

Countries globally are already experiencing the benefits of AI in infrastructure. For instance, AI-driven systems in Japan have successfully predicted earthquakes, allowing for timely evacuations. Similarly, AI applications in the United States have improved response times during flooding by analyzing rainfall data and identifying at-risk areas. Southeast Asia can draw lessons from these implementations to enhance its disaster response strategies.
